Fontana, CA.

Author, freelance writer and high school student Elias T. Esparza says that he, like many teenagers, often doesn't speak his mind to his parents. Unlike many teenagers, though, Esparza is ready to speak for himself and teenagers everywhere.

In his new book "The Tell of Me" (published by iUniverse), Esparza speaks his mind and details the many troubles teenagers face growing up.

"I saw things growing up that didn't make sense to me," Esparza says. "I wondered to myself, 'Is anyone going to help that person through what they're dealing with right now?'"

Throughout "The Tell of Me," Esparza describes the anti-awareness he sees in homes and schools. He believes that many adults, and teachers in particular, are disconnected from what is going on in teenagers' and students' lives.

"My book is there to open up minds that are trapped in the shadows of success," Esparza says. "It is also a reminder to parents and teachers to not give up on any child. We are not stupid; we are minds that need help to succeed in the future."

About the Author
Elias T. Esparza currently lives in Fontana, California in the Inland Empire. He is a freelance writer and a student at Summit High School. He hopes to have a positive impact on the world through helping parents better understand their kids.
